I first started skateboarding a lot of years ago. It quickly became clear that I was not very good, and I decided to draw attention away from this sad fact by picking up a camera and filming or taking pictures of my friends who actually knew what they were doing with their skateboards. So, when I got a Diana it was inevitable that I would use it to take pictures of skateboardy things.

The Rheinpark in Duisburg is a quite new created park near the Rhein. Its opening was in May this year with a big party and a lot of good music. It’s positioned between the two quarters Hochfeld and Wanheimerort. There are already a lot of reasons to go there but the park isn't finished yet. There are plans to double the size of the park.

There's this park two stops from Shibuya station on the Tokyu line that is definitely worth visiting if you want to take a break from busy busy Tokyo. Full of trees, public pool(during the summer of course), a huge old train, a small train for kids, even a skate ramp with real pool coping is just a few things this park has to offer!!
